Job Description
Heavy Equipment Operations & Management Instructor
- Site Survey Specialist Days, M-F, On Site Salary starts at $63,000.
Apply today at https:
//statetechmo.edu/human-resources/.Required Qualifications:
A minimum of five years of experience in the heavy equipment operations industry; as well as excellent communications, computer, and interpersonal skills. Up-to-date knowledge of the industry standards and safety regulations. A bachelor's degree or the willingness to earn one.Preferred Qualifications:
Prior teaching/training experience; especially in a hands-on or vocational setting; as well as five or more years of related work experience in site survey and a valid Commercial Driver's License.Additional Preferred Qualifications:
Experience using Trimble GPS grade control and data collection systems (Trimble Siteworks preferred), including: Importing and working with digital site plans and models Setting excavation grades and slopes Establishing site control and benchmarks Verifying cut/fill elevations and as-built conditions Rotating laser levels for grade and elevation control Experience with drones and used in site planning and possession of a current FAA Part 107 Remote Pilot Certificate.
